As an article writer, there are many different
scenarios that come into place. Keeping track of your article ideas is
very important. The more you write, the more ideas you will continue to
have. It's very helpful to have a good system for keeping track of your
ideas. When you do, it allows you to find what you need when you need
it and never lose any great ideas. Here are some things you can do to keep track of your article topics: - keep a spreadsheet or computer program to track your ideas
- use a notebook or binder and paper to write all of your ideas
- voice record article ideas you get while away from the computer
- take a notepad or notebook with you at all times so you don't lose potential ideas
- use index cards to write down ideas and mark them when they are written
- create a color coded system for topics
- create a color coded system for ideas, drafts, completed and published articles
These are just a few starter ideas of how you can keep
track of your article ideas. While some writers are more organized than
others, some type of organization will be needed to keep your articles
sorted and to make use of your ideas. Now that you have these
tips for keeping track fo your article ideas, you can try them out for
yourself and develop your own methods for tracking and organizing your
article ideas. This allows you to be more organized. Then you can
devote more time to writing instead of digging through unorganized
notes and ideas. Lisa
